Family friendly hiking trails around Glonn are set in the picturesque foothills of the Alps, characterized by a blend of green meadows, dense forests, and rolling hills. The region features significant natural elements such as the flat fen area of Kupferbachtal, the serene Steinsee, and the tranquil Egglburger See. These natural features contribute to a diverse landscape, offering extensive views, including panoramic vistas of the Alps. The well-maintained trail network provides varied terrain suitable for different hiking preferences.

Glonn offers a wide selection of family-friendly hiking trails, with over 140 routes available. More than half of these, around 78, are rated as easy, making them suitable for families with children.
Glonn is nestled in the picturesque foothills of the Alps, offering diverse natural features like rolling hills, green meadows, and dense forests. The well-maintained trail network includes many routes suitable for various fitness levels, ensuring enjoyable experiences for families with children.
Yes, there are several easy routes perfect for younger children. For a shorter, gentle walk, consider the Zinneberg Castle Pond – View of the Alps loop from Herrmannsdorf, which is just under 5 km long with minimal elevation gain.
You'll encounter a variety of natural beauty and interesting landmarks. The Steinsee and Egglburger Lake are popular spots for their serene waters. The Kupferbachtal Nature Reserve offers walks through a flat fen area, and you might even spot the historic Kloster Zinneberg (Zinneberg Monastery/Castle) along some routes.
Many of the family-friendly trails around Glonn are circular, making them convenient for day trips. The Beautiful stream – Kupferbach Valley loop from Glonn is a great example, offering a scenic round trip through the valley.
Yes, Glonn is generally dog-friendly. Most trails welcome well-behaved dogs on a leash. Always remember to bring water for your pet and clean up after them to keep the paths enjoyable for everyone.
The area is high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.6 stars. Reviewers often praise the diverse landscapes, including the charming meadows and forests, the well-maintained paths, and the stunning panoramic views of the Alps that can be enjoyed from many viewpoints.
Yes, several routes are designed to include guesthouses or traditional Bavarian establishments for refreshment stops. For example, the nearby village of Aying offers the Ayinger Bräustüberl & Beer Garden, a popular spot for hikers to enjoy local food and drinks.
Spring, summer, and autumn are all excellent times for family hikes in Glonn. Spring brings blooming wildflowers, summer offers pleasant temperatures for lake activities, and autumn showcases beautiful fall foliage. The trails are generally well-maintained year-round, but always check local weather conditions before heading out.
Yes, many trailheads around Glonn, especially those starting from the town itself or smaller villages like Westerndorf and Herrmannsdorf, offer convenient parking options. It's always a good idea to check the specific route details for parking information before you go.
Absolutely! Glonn's location in the foothills of the Alps means many trails offer fantastic views. The Café West – View of the Alps loop from Westerndorf and the Steinsee – Bench with a View of the Alps loop from Glonn are specifically highlighted for their stunning alpine panoramas.
